Filters:
pizza restaurant in West Norwood
About 4 results.
The Garden -Italian Restaurant Bar & Pizza-
31 Knights Hill, SE27 0HS London, United KingdomItalian cuisine, Cocktails & Pizza. Relax & Good music in our heated Garden
Pizzeria Volare
Norwood High Street 173, SE27 9TB London, United KingdomOrder pizza takeaway online from Pizzeria Volare London. ♥ Best prices ✓ FAST DELIVERY ✓ High quality ingredients ✓ EXCLUSIVE OFFERS ✓
Pizzeria Volare
Norwood High Street 173, SE27 9TB London, United KingdomOrder pizza takeaway online from Pizzeria Volare London. ♥ Best prices ✓ FAST DELIVERY ✓ High quality ingredients ✓ EXCLUSIVE OFFERS ✓